Output e475565d23bc9f4866b6a4e1bfe2082fb5d8ca7954decdd7466b59017e92ce4a:1

value
998737
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 952a49501e43bbf898890f802a88341c1f57ca82 OP_EQUALVERIFY OP_CHECKSIG
address
1EbiLh8LiWw8cRneG6Pb6KJQXH1T626fXp
transaction
e475565d23bc9f4866b6a4e1bfe2082fb5d8ca7954decdd7466b59017e92ce4a
confirmations
418174
spent
true